Searched refs:ValLoc (Results 1 – 5 of 5) sorted by relevance
| /openbsd-src/gnu/llvm/llvm/lib/CodeGen/ |
| H A D | Analysis.cpp | 284 SmallVectorImpl<unsigned> &ValLoc, in getNoopInput() argument 333 if (ValLoc.size() >= InsertLoc.size() && in getNoopInput() 334 std::equal(InsertLoc.begin(), InsertLoc.end(), ValLoc.rbegin())) { in getNoopInput() 338 ValLoc.resize(ValLoc.size() - InsertLoc.size()); in getNoopInput() 350 ValLoc.append(ExtractLoc.rbegin(), ExtractLoc.rend()); in getNoopInput()
|
| /openbsd-src/gnu/llvm/llvm/lib/AsmParser/ |
| H A D | LLParser.cpp | 7713 Value *Ptr, *Val; LocTy PtrLoc, ValLoc; in parseAtomicRMW() local 7766 parseTypeAndValue(Val, ValLoc, PFS) || in parseAtomicRMW() 7777 return error(ValLoc, "atomicrmw value and pointer type do not match"); in parseAtomicRMW() 7784 ValLoc, in parseAtomicRMW() 7790 return error(ValLoc, "atomicrmw " + in parseAtomicRMW() 7796 return error(ValLoc, "atomicrmw " + in parseAtomicRMW() 7806 return error(ValLoc, "atomicrmw operand must be power-of-two byte-sized" in parseAtomicRMW()
|
| /openbsd-src/gnu/llvm/llvm/lib/TableGen/ |
| H A D | TGParser.cpp | 2840 SMLoc ValLoc = Lex.getLoc(); in ParseDeclaration() local 2843 SetValue(CurRec, ValLoc, DeclName, std::nullopt, Val, in ParseDeclaration()
|
| /openbsd-src/gnu/llvm/llvm/lib/Target/AMDGPU/AsmParser/ |
| H A D | AMDGPUAsmParser.cpp | 6548 SMLoc ValLoc = getLoc(); in parseCnt() local 6569 Error(ValLoc, "too large value for " + CntName); in parseCnt()
|
| /openbsd-src/gnu/llvm/llvm/lib/Target/X86/ |
| H A D | X86ISelLowering.cpp | 3104 static SDValue lowerMasksToReg(const SDValue &ValArg, const EVT &ValLoc, in lowerMasksToReg() argument 3109 return DAG.getNode(ISD::EXTRACT_VECTOR_ELT, Dl, ValLoc, ValArg, in lowerMasksToReg() 3112 if ((ValVT == MVT::v8i1 && (ValLoc == MVT::i8 || ValLoc == MVT::i32)) || in lowerMasksToReg() 3113 (ValVT == MVT::v16i1 && (ValLoc == MVT::i16 || ValLoc == MVT::i32))) { in lowerMasksToReg() 3119 if (ValLoc == MVT::i32) in lowerMasksToReg() 3120 ValToCopy = DAG.getNode(ISD::ANY_EXTEND, Dl, ValLoc, ValToCopy); in lowerMasksToReg() 3124 if ((ValVT == MVT::v32i1 && ValLoc == MVT::i32) || in lowerMasksToReg() 3125 (ValVT == MVT::v64i1 && ValLoc == MVT::i64)) { in lowerMasksToReg() 3128 return DAG.getBitcast(ValLoc, ValArg); in lowerMasksToReg() 3131 return DAG.getNode(ISD::ANY_EXTEND, Dl, ValLoc, ValArg); in lowerMasksToReg() [all …]
|